Take off on a direct Mexico City to George Bush Intercontinental Airport flight and you'll be in the air for around 2 hours 20 minutes.
George Bush Intercontinental Airport is located in Houston. The city operates on the UTC-5 timezone and is one hour ahead of Mexico City.

MEX is around 8 kilometres from central Mexico City. If you're driving, catching a cab or ride-sharing from the centre, it'll take 25 minutes or so to get there, depending on the traffic. If you're taking public transport, expect the travel time to be around 55 minutes.

Using public transport, you can travel from central Mexico City to NLU in about 1 hour 45 minutes. The airport is roughly 40 kilometres away, and making the journey by car takes approximately 55 minutes.

July is the busiest month for flights from Mexico City to George Bush Intercontinental Airport (IAH). Plan your visit to Houston in February for a more laid-back experience.
Book a Mexico City to IAH plane ticket departing in August if you want to experience the city during its warmest month. You can expect temperatures in Houston to range from 24ºC (75ºF) to 40ºC (104ºF).
Look for cheap tickets from Mexico City to George Bush Intercontinental Airport in January if you like travelling in cooler conditions. Temperatures are at their lowest then, ranging between 5ºC (41ºF) and 19ºC (66ºF).
